What is the function of a notch filter in RF systems?

Explanation:
A notch filter is a highly selective filter that attenuates a very narrow slice of the spectrum while leaving the rest of the frequencies largely unaffected. In RF systems this is used to remove an unwanted signal that sits at a specific frequency without reducing gain or distorting signals in nearby frequencies. Because the notch is narrow (high Q), it can suppress the interference with minimal impact on the wanted signal, making it ideal for eliminating a single spur or carrier.
